Charter Communications Moves Forward with Senior Secured Note Offering

Charter Communications, Inc. announces its intention to offer senior secured fixed-rate notes through its subsidiaries, Charter Communications Operating, LLC and Charter Communications Operating Capital Corp. This strategic initiative aims to leverage the net proceeds for various corporate purposes, which include repaying certain debt obligations, specifically the 6.150% Senior Secured Notes due 2026. Additionally, the company indicates potential buybacks of Charter Class A common stock and plans to cover related fees and expenses. This move reflects Charter's ongoing commitment to optimizing its capital structure and enhancing shareholder value.

The offering will be conducted under an effective automatic shelf registration statement on Form S-3 fil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), with the execution subject to prevailing market conditions. Notably, Citigroup Global Markets Inc., J.P. Morgan Securities LLC, and Morgan Stanley & Co. LLC are appointed as Joint Book-Running Managers for this transaction, underscoring the importance of this capital-raising effort. Charter emphasizes that the announcement does not constitute an offer to sell or a solicitation to buy the notes in any jurisdictions where such actions would be unlawful, maintaining compliance with regulatory standards.

In addition to these financial maneuvers, Charter Communications remains a leader in the broadband and cable industry, providing services to over 57 million homes and businesses across 41 states under its Spectrum brand. The company's robust suite of offerings includes Spectrum Internet®, TV, Mobile, and Voice, all supported by a dedicated U.S.-based workforce and an advanced communications network. The planned redemption of the 2026 Notes will be communicated through a notice of redemption, adhering to the governing indenture of those notes, ensuring a transparent approach to its financial commitments.
